Some contents of this EDM/2 wiki seem to be released under the Creative Commons Attribution-ShareAlike 3.0 license.
If you submit your work to EDM/2 you accept this license.
The Classic EDM/2 (old EDM/2 site) articles were written under the following license:
All article content is copyrighted by the original author. All content on this web site not covered by the previous statement is copyrighted by the publisher. No part of this magazine may be reproduced without permission from the original author. This publication may be freely distributed in electronic form provided that all parts are present in their original unmodified form. A reasonable fee may be charged for the physical act of distribution. No fee may be charged for the publication itself.
This is quite fine but unfortunately it makes it very hard to extend texts at a later stage or use parts of it for another article (create derivative work). As you can imagine it gets also practically impossible to get the permission from the authors for using the work at a later stage because the listed email address does not work anymore after some years, at least most of the time.
Because of this we decided to use one of the Creative Commons licenses for the new articles at EDM/2, in fact it's the Attribution-ShareAlike 2.0 license. This license makes it possible to use the existing text as long as credits for the original author(s) are given. Please refer to the license itself for detailed information.
